Job Details
Description
We are seeking a Program Manager to lead our Utilization Management and fraud, waste, and abuse programs. This position will strategically implement, and lead initiatives aimed at optimizing patient care quality and cost efficiency by helping to define the vision, translating ideas into strategy, and managing long-term program roadmaps.

We offer a highly competitive medical, dental and vision plans as well offering an 8% 401k match and all employees start accruing vacation and sick time from their very first day. We empower employee development through our tuition reimbursement plan, professional development plans, and employee-led communities.
The pay range for this position In Western Washington varies between $95,160.00 -- $135,420.00, and for Eastern Washington varies between $76,830.00 - $109,335.00. Washington Dental Service and its affiliates, including Delta Dental of Washington and Arcora Foundation intends to offer the selected candidate a base pay within this range, dependent on job-related, non-discriminatory factors such as experience. Base pay will also be adjusted based on the candidate's geographic location.

Evaluate current utilization management practices and build innovative strategies to maintain quality care while ensuring cost efficiency.
Lead the planning, initiation, execution, monitoring, control, and closure of complex, multi-faceted programs, and projects.
Identify trends, patterns, and opportunities for improvement in program strategy and resource utilization.
Seek and implement innovative process improvement solutions, gather, interpret, and apply data to develop actionable steps that will improve processes and optimize results.
